ArmInfo. Public Council of Armenia has decided the range of issues, which it intends to discuss during the upcoming meeting with Prime Minister of Armenia Karen Karapetyan, the press-service of the Council informs.
According to the source, the issues were decided during the working session held yesterday. Head of the Council Vazgen Manukyan, members of council Samvel Chzmachyan, Hovik Musaelyan, Vazgen Safaryn, Smbat Lputyan, Armen Baldryan, Armen Ter-Tachatyan, Yuri Javadyan, Eduard Kazaryan and Hayk Sargsyan attended the session. The members of the council intend to discuss with the Prime Minister of Armenia the strategy of development of the country's economy and proposals relating to small and medium business, industry, science and education, information and high technologies, bank systems, tax legislation, agriculture and other fields.
The meeting with the Prime Minister will take place today and the results will be summed up during the upcoming session of the council.
